Winter Soldier #12 Review by (November 6, 2012)
Review: More grim spy action of the sort we’ve come to expect from Ed Brubaker’s favorite title. Wolverine (shown on an inaccurate cover) is included for name value; the real guest star is Daredevil, revealed to be Novokov’s real target—but why? DD hasn’t been mentioned in this series yet Cap thinks it should have been obvious. Perhaps all will be explained next time. For now, thrill to the sight of the Winter Soldier, a baddie as we haven’t seen him in years, holding his own against Wolverine and the Man Without Fear. Pretty cool issue, if skimpy as usual.

Comments: Part one was untitled, part two was Black Widow Hunt, part three is Widow Hunt. Can’t wait to see what part four is called, just “Hunt,” maybe? So part five will be untitled again?




 

Synopsis / Summary / Plot

Winter Soldier #12 Synopsis by Peter Silvestro

On a dark rainy night in New York, Wolverine is stalking a target—but the quarry is instead stalking him. Sudden gunfire knocks Logan to the rooftop and the Winter Soldier dashes from hiding, armed with a pair of knives and prepared to see how long it takes to kill the X-Man in spite of his healing factor….

Eighteen hours earlier, Bucky Barnes was debating with Hawkeye and SHIELD leader Maria Hill what to do about the ultimatum posed by Leo Novokov at the end of the last issue. Novokov left a hard drive to be implanted in Bucky’s head, restoring his programming as the Winter Soldier and containing a mission he must undertake—or the Black Widow dies. Hill and Clint insisted Novokov can not be trusted, but Bucky didn’t see a choice. So, trusting in his comrades to stop him if he goes too far, he crashed out of the window with the drive and disappeared into the night. Bucky forced Soviet mind control expert Professor Rodchenko to implant the info in his brain, then wiped the Professor’s mind to stop the heroes from following. Captain America was called in and contacted Wolverine to hunt down the Winter Soldier…

…which is where we came in. As the assassin prepares to slay Logan, Hawkeye arrives and fires an arrow—which Winter Soldier parries, then fades away….

Black Widow and Leo Novokov kill the guards at a hazardous waste facility in New Jersey; something in her head does not feel right, however, and she rebuffs Novokov’s romantic overtures….

The Winter Soldier, with Bucky still partly conscious within his mind, runs across the rain-swept rooftops on his mission, pursued by Wolverine and Hawkeye. The two Avengers receive a message from Captain America. Cap tells them that SHIELD was able to recover data from the drive containing Bucky’s implanted mission and they are being sent to warn the target….

Matt Murdock is training within his secret gym when the brainwashed Bucky opens fire on him; donning his Daredevil gear, the blind hero fights back but is startled to see that his enemy is the supposedly dead Bucky Barnes—and the pause gives the Winter Soldier the opportunity to shoot….
